Breast Implant Options
Implant Types and Characteristics
- Saline Implants:
- Filled with sterile salt water
- FDA-approved for patients 18 and older
- Natural look and feel
- Silicone Implants:
- Filled with cohesive silicone gel
- FDA-approved for patients 22 and older
- Mimics natural breast tissue movement
Implant Selection Factors
During consultation, Dr. Judge carefully evaluates implant shape, size, and placement. Considerations include body proportions, personal aesthetic goals, and individual anatomy. Patients can choose between round and teardrop shapes, with size measured in cubic centimeters.
Surgical Procedure Details
Breast augmentation is an outpatient procedure performed under general anesthesia, typically lasting one to two hours. Dr. Judge offers the procedure at a San Francisco outpatient surgery center, with options to combine with complementary treatments like breast lifts or liposuction.
Surgical Approach
Multiple incision locations are available, including inframammary (under breast), periareolar (around areola), and transaxillary (armpit). Implant placement can be subpectoral (under muscle) or subglandular (over muscle), determined during personalized consultation.
Recovery and Aftercare
Patients can expect initial postoperative discomfort managed with oral pain medication. Limited movement is recommended during initial healing, with most patients returning to work within one week. A support person is advised for the first 24 hours post-surgery.
